Specification by Example
Published December 9th, 2011 Under Requirements | Leave a Comment
Specification by Example is a set of process patterns that facilitate change in software products to ensure the right product is delivered effectively. This book is based on the research of 30 teams that implemented 50 projects. The first part of the book introduces the Specification by Example concept… with examples, showing what are the benefits of this approach. The second part presents the key process patterns. The final part of the book contains six case studies that explain how organizations changed their specification process according to their context and culture. The book is well written and easy to read. The key points are summarized at the end of each chapter and important points are highlighted in the text. Read more
Agile Software Requirements
Published April 18th, 2011 Under Requirements | Leave a Comment
Although many might tend to limit the concept of agile requirements to “user stories”, this book reminds us that there could be more than just a post-it on an information radiator when we talk about requirements. The title of one of the initial chapters is “The Big Picture of Agile Requirements” and this book provides it, together with the small details that can help you write better stories. Read more
The Process of Software Architecting
Published December 1st, 2009 Under Requirements | Leave a Comment
This book presents the influence of architecture in the software development process. The interesting aspect of this book is that is it a thoroughly presentation of the architecture role in the software development activities, not only at initial analytic stage but also at the subsequent tasks like software testing or configuration management. The book is very well structured and is certainly an excellent text book for students or for developers that are interested in getting an extensive presentation of software architecture. Read more
Domain-Specific Modeling
Published October 28th, 2009 Under Requirements | Leave a Comment
Domain-specific modeling (DSM) is an approach articulated around three elements: a specific modeling language, code generation and a domain framework. The book authors work for a company that has been proposing a DSM tool since the last century. This make them first-hand experts on the topic, but you have also to remind which side they are when they talk about DSM compared to other approaches. The authors are conscious of this and discuss it openly, so that the reader can be aware of the situation. Read more
UML 2.0 in Action – A Project Based Tutorial
Published May 26th, 2008 Under Requirements | Leave a Comment
This book from Henriette Baumann, Philippe Baumann and Patrick Graessle is a very good introduction to the power of modeling with UML. After an initial presentation of the basic principles of modeling and UML, the book presents the diagrams used to model both business and software views of systems. The final part is devoted to the models that can be used for system integration. Read more
keep looking »
RSS
Twitter